Exactly what are Manatees?
Manatees belong for the purchase Sirenia, which incorporates 3 species: the West Indian manatee, the Amazonian manatee, as well as the African manatee. The West Indian manatee would be the species predominantly located in the waters all-around Puerto Rico. These marine mammals can mature nearly 13 feet long and weigh around 1,000 lbs .. They are really characterised by their paddle-shaped flippers, spherical tails, and large, flat bodies, which allow them to generally be graceful swimmers In spite of their dimensions.

Manatees are characterized by their gradual metabolism and might invest as much as 8 hours every day grazing on seagrass, which makes up about 90% of their diet program. This herbivorous feeding habit performs a vital function in sustaining the health of seagrass beds, which act as significant nurseries for a variety of marine species. Their Light mother nature and docile behavior make them Among the most beloved maritime animals inside the Caribbean.

Their Habitat in Puerto Rico
Puerto Rico features varied habitats in which manatees prosper. Generally, they inhabit warm, shallow coastal waters, estuaries, and lagoons. The southern coast of Puerto Rico, particularly about sites like Mayagüez and Aguadilla, offers suitable ailments for these Light giants. Manatees are mainly present in locations with ample seagrass, which serves as their Main food supply. These locations also give defense from rough waters, producing them Harmless zones for calving and resting. More inland, manatees can occasionally be noticed in freshwater rivers and lakes, in which they seek out refuge and food.

Behavior and Social Framework
Manatees are commonly solitary creatures but is usually observed in tiny groups, Specifically throughout mating year or in spots with considerable food items. Typically, adult women are more social than males, generally forming bonds and exhibiting nurturing conduct towards calves. These calves stay with their mothers for approximately two yrs, learning crucial survival abilities for the duration of this time. Manatees communicate employing a series of sounds, including squeaks, whistles, and barks, which enable them retain contact with each other whilst they navigate via their aquatic environments.

Seasons for Sightings
Even though manatees is often witnessed All year long in Puerto Rico, particular seasons may perhaps boost viewing alternatives. The Winter season months, significantly from November to March, are excellent moments due to the colder waters prompting manatees to hunt warmer shallow places. Throughout this time, their feeding patterns may modify, producing them more Energetic and visible. Rainy seasons in the summertime might also have an affect on visibility, as freshwater flows can dilute the salinity and influence seagrass expansion, impacting manatee activity.

Conservation Efforts for Manatees Puerto Rico
Difficulties Faced by Manatees
In spite of their attraction, manatees confront several threats that endanger their populations. Amid these troubles are habitat reduction as a result of coastal enhancement, boat strikes, entanglement in fishing gear, and weather alter, which has an effect on their foods resources and habitats. Conservation attempts are essential to be sure their survival and Restoration. Additionally, their standing being a threatened species under the US Endangered Species Act necessitates ongoing security steps.

Efforts to monitor manatee populations and wellness are ongoing, which includes satellite monitoring, aerial surveys, and academic outreach in coastal communities. These efforts enable increase consciousness about manatee conservation and boost dependable behaviors amid boaters and fishermen.
